Out-of-Service Rates vs. National Average
An out-of-service (OOS) violation means a vehicle or driver was found unsafe to operate during a roadside inspection and was prohibited from continuing until the issue was corrected.
Vehicle OOS Rate49.0%
Carrier: 49.0% (77 of 157)National: 23.2%
Driver OOS Rate7.6%
Carrier: 7.6% (12 of 157)National: 6.4%

Violation Categories · 666 total violations
FMCSA groups violations into Behavioral Analysis and Safety Improvement Categories (BASICs). Each violation found during a roadside inspection is classified into a category that reflects the type of safety risk.
666total violations across 157 inspections
89violations resulted in out-of-service orders (13%)
